Correlations Among Ultrasound-Guided Diffuse Optical Tomography, Microvessel Density, and Breast Cancer Prognosis.

Abstract

OBJECTIVES

To investigate the correlation among ultrasound-guided diffuse optical tomography (DOT), microvessel density, and breast cancer prognosis.

METHODS

Before surgery, the total hemoglobin (Hb) concentrations of 184 female patients with breast cancer with only a single lesion were measured. During follow-up, 23 patients had recurrence or metastatic disease after surgery. Among these patients, 18 with recurrence or metastatic disease within 3 years after surgery were paired with 18 patients without recurrence or metastatic disease. We retrospectively reviewed the pathologic sections of those 36 patients, conducted immunohistochemical staining, and counted the microvessel densities. Then we analyzed the correlation between microvessel density and total Hb, compared total Hb and microvessel density among breast cancers with different prognoses, and tested the value of DOT in predicting the prognosis of breast cancer.

RESULTS

Microvessel density and total Hb were linearly correlated (r = 0.584; P < .001). Total Hb and microvessel density were significantly increased in the metastasis group (P = .001 and .027, respectively). A receiver operating characteristic curve analysis showed that at a total Hb cutoff value of 221.7 μmol/L, the sensitivity, specificity, and area under the curve of DOT for predicting recurrence or metastasis were 0.826, 0.516, and 0.660, respectively.

CONCLUSIONS

The total Hb concentration can reflect a tumor's blood supply. Patients with a high total Hb concentration and microvessel density have a higher risk for a poorer prognosis. Total Hb can be used as an indicator of breast cancer prognosis. Diffuse optical tomography can help physicians identify patients with a high risk of metastasis and make clinical decisions.

摘要

目的

探讨超声引导下扩散光学断层扫描(DOT)、微血管密度与乳腺癌预后之间的相关性。

方法

术前测量184例仅患有单个病灶的女性乳腺癌患者的总血红蛋白(Hb)浓度。随访期间,23例患者术后出现复发或转移性疾病。在这些患者中,将18例术后3年内复发或转移性疾病患者与18例无复发或转移性疾病患者进行配对。我们回顾性分析了这36例患者的病理切片,进行免疫组化染色,并计数微血管密度。然后分析微血管密度与总Hb之间的相关性,比较不同预后乳腺癌患者的总Hb和微血管密度,并检验DOT在预测乳腺癌预后中的价值。

结果

微血管密度与总Hb呈线性相关(r = 0.584;P <.001)。转移组的总Hb和微血管密度显著升高(分别为P = 0.001和0.027)。受试者工作特征曲线分析表明,当总Hb临界值为221.7μmol/L时,DOT预测复发或转移的敏感性、特异性和曲线下面积分别为0.826、0.516和0.660。

结论

总Hb浓度可反映肿瘤的血供情况。总Hb浓度高且微血管密度高的患者预后较差的风险更高。总Hb可作为乳腺癌预后的指标。扩散光学断层扫描可帮助医生识别转移风险高的患者并做出临床决策。
